Getting the cut you actually want Communication defeats inspiration pictures every single time, yet you can use both well. When I trainer customers on speaking barber, I break it into easy items: length, form, change, structure, and maintenance. Claim how you use your hair everyday and how much time you invest in it. Mention cowlicks, stubborn swirls, or a component that refuses to relocate also under a hat. If you lug an image, discuss what you like. Is it the rigidity at the temple, the fullness on top, or the clean neckline? Here is a limited, sensible sequence to follow the first time you sit with a new barber in Glendale: Start with way of living in one sentence: your job dress code, fitness center routines, and just how frequently you design your hair. Point to issue places on your head: crown, holy place damages, or reduced hairline. Name any prior issues like large sides at week two. Define the discolor or taper in guard numbers or family member terms: skin to 1 on the sides, mid discolor that begins just over the eyebrow, or a reduced taper that only cleans up the edges. Describe the top by size and texture: leave 2 fingers ahead, add light texture with factor cutting, or keep it scissor-clean for a side part. Clarify upkeep: you plan to return every 3 weeks, or you desire it to grow out nicely for six. The barber will certainly translate that right into a plan. A good one in Glendale will certainly likewise inspect whether you fit with a straight razor for line-ups. In California, barbers make use of straight razors with non reusable blades. If your skin is reactive, state so. They can exchange to trimmer-only outlining and readjust aftercare. Beard job, line-ups, and the art of the shave Glendale's barbershop culture respects beard craft. A proper beard trim is sculpture. The barber examines growth patterns, cheek thickness, jawline, and exactly how the mustache mixes. One of the most effective beard saves I have seen occurred in a tiny store near Adams Hillside. A customer had been free-handing in your home, carving the cheek also low and leaving a sharp rack under the jaw. The barber did not attempt to draw a razor-straight new line. He softened the lower side, let the cheeks sneak greater with a month of growth, and utilized a warm towel and lightweight balm to minimize inflammation. 3 visits later on, the beard looked purposeful rather than salvaged. If you set up a warm towel shave, anticipate layered preparation: cozy towels, pre-shave oil or cream, lather collaborated with a brush, with-the-grain pass, a 2nd cozy towel, throughout or versus the grain only if your skin endures it, then a trendy towel and a calming, alcohol-light aftershave. If a barber stress you into against-the-grain hand down sensitive skin, say no. A close, irritation-free cut beats a sandpaper-smooth surface that rasps for 2 days. Home treatment issues. In Glendale's dry air, a beard oil with lighter service provider oils like grapeseed or jojoba will certainly take in faster than heavy castor blends. If you put on a mask everyday or work in dusty settings, clean the beard with a mild cleanser and condition a few times per week. Over-washing strips oils and makes the beard bristle. When a cut fails and exactly how to recover Even amongst pros, not every cut lands completely. Possibly the discolor rests higher than you desired, or the leading lost excessive weight. Glendale sunshine does not hide errors. The fix depends upon what went awry. If the discolor is too high however tidy, request for a much longer leading design that leans into the comparison for 2 weeks, then switch to a reduced taper to reset the canvas. If the top is as well short, concentrate on shape. A distinctive, onward plant expands handsomely from a brief top. Avoid requesting for dense texture on hair that has actually currently been boldy point cut. It will certainly battle royal. Usage lighter item, allow the hair relax, and intend a check-in at week 3 for weight balancing. For beard lines reduced as well low on the cheek, quit shaving the line. Cut bulk just and restore a soft, higher angle that tracks the natural gradient. Expect a month of growth to reconstruct the canvas.
